@kano/kbc-icons
Advanced tools
Comparing version 1.0.2-alpha.0 to 1.0.2
124
lib/index.js
@@ -1,115 +0,9 @@ | ||
import accounts22 from './accounts-22.svg'; | ||
import archive22 from './archive-22.svg'; | ||
import arrowDown22 from './arrow-down-22.svg'; | ||
import arrowDown from './arrow-down.svg'; | ||
import arrowLeft from './arrow-left.svg'; | ||
import arrowRight from './arrow-right.svg'; | ||
import artopiaA from './artopia-A.svg'; | ||
import bolt22 from './bolt-22.svg'; | ||
import caretDown12 from './caret-down-12.svg'; | ||
import caretUp12 from './caret-up-12.svg'; | ||
import close12 from './close-12.svg'; | ||
import close22 from './close-22.svg'; | ||
import coOpCanvas from './co-op-canvas.svg'; | ||
import dashboard22 from './dashboard-22.svg'; | ||
import delete22 from './delete-22.svg'; | ||
import documents22 from './documents-22.svg'; | ||
import download22 from './download-22.svg'; | ||
import download from './download.svg'; | ||
import drop from './drop.svg'; | ||
import duplicate22 from './duplicate-22.svg'; | ||
import edit12 from './edit-12.svg'; | ||
import edit from './edit.svg'; | ||
import eggTimer from './egg-timer.svg'; | ||
import erase from './erase.svg'; | ||
import funds22 from './funds-22.svg'; | ||
import gallery from './gallery.svg'; | ||
import grid22 from './grid-22.svg'; | ||
import key from './key.svg'; | ||
import kids22 from './kids-22.svg'; | ||
import link22 from './link-22.svg'; | ||
import localAgents22 from './local-agents-22.svg'; | ||
import lockRound from './lock-round.svg'; | ||
import logout22 from './logout-22.svg'; | ||
import maximise22 from './maximise-22.svg'; | ||
import minimise22 from './minimise-22.svg'; | ||
import more from './more.svg'; | ||
import multiCanvas from './multi-canvas.svg'; | ||
import nophone from './nophone.svg'; | ||
import notes22 from './notes-22.svg'; | ||
import paintBrush from './paint-brush.svg'; | ||
import pencil from './pencil.svg'; | ||
import photo from './photo.svg'; | ||
import plus22 from './plus-22.svg'; | ||
import redo from './redo.svg'; | ||
import search22 from './search-22.svg'; | ||
import settings from './settings.svg'; | ||
import thumbsDown from './thumbs-down.svg'; | ||
import thumbsUp from './thumbs-up.svg'; | ||
import tick from './tick.svg'; | ||
import timer from './timer.svg'; | ||
import undo22 from './undo-22.svg'; | ||
import undo from './undo.svg'; | ||
import upload12 from './upload-12.svg'; | ||
import upload16 from './upload-16.svg'; | ||
import upload22 from './upload-22.svg'; | ||
import userAdd from './user-add.svg'; | ||
import users22 from './users-22.svg'; | ||
export { | ||
accounts22, | ||
archive22, | ||
arrowDown22, | ||
arrowLeft22, | ||
arrowDown, | ||
arrowRight, | ||
artopiaA, | ||
bolt22, | ||
caretDown12, | ||
caretUp12, | ||
close12, | ||
close22, | ||
coOpCanvas, | ||
dashboard22, | ||
delete22, | ||
documents22, | ||
download22, | ||
download, | ||
drop, | ||
duplicate22, | ||
edit12, | ||
edit, | ||
eggTimer, | ||
erase, | ||
funds22, | ||
gallery, | ||
grid22, | ||
key, | ||
kids22, | ||
link22, | ||
localAgents22, | ||
lockRound, | ||
logout22, | ||
maximise22, | ||
minimise22, | ||
nophone, | ||
notes22, | ||
paintBrush, | ||
pencil, | ||
photo, | ||
plus22, | ||
redo, | ||
search22, | ||
settings, | ||
thumbsDown, | ||
thumbsUp, | ||
tick, | ||
timer, | ||
undo22, | ||
undo, | ||
upload12, | ||
upload16, | ||
upload22, | ||
userAdd, | ||
users22, | ||
}; | ||
"use strict"; | ||
function __export(m) { | ||
for (var p in m) if (!exports.hasOwnProperty(p)) exports[p] = m[p]; | ||
} | ||
Object.defineProperty(exports, "__esModule", { value: true }); | ||
__export(require("./custom")); | ||
var kbc_icons_1 = require("./kbc-icons"); | ||
exports.KbcIcon = kbc_icons_1.default; | ||
//# sourceMappingURL=index.js.map |
{ | ||
"name": "@kano/kbc-icons", | ||
"version": "1.0.2-alpha.0", | ||
"version": "1.0.2", | ||
"description": "Icons for boilerplate components", | ||
@@ -8,3 +8,7 @@ "author": "Kano Computing", | ||
"license": "ISC", | ||
"main": "kbc-icons.ts", | ||
"main": "lib/index.js", | ||
"types": "lib/index.d.js", | ||
"files": [ | ||
"lib" | ||
], | ||
"repository": { | ||
@@ -18,5 +22,27 @@ "type": "git", | ||
"scripts": { | ||
"test": "echo \"Error: run tests from root\" && exit 1" | ||
"test": "echo \"Error: run tests from root\" && exit 1", | ||
"build": "yarn run clean && yarn run build:svg", | ||
"build:quick": "yarn run copy:custom-svgs && yarn run copy:styles && yarn run compile:tsc", | ||
"build:svg": "yarn run compile:svg && yarn run build:quick", | ||
"watch": "lerna run watch:quick --parallel --scope=@kano/kbc-icons --include-dependencies", | ||
"watch:quick": "run-p watch:src watch:custom-svgs watch:svg", | ||
"watch:src": "onchange -v 'src/**/*.{ts,tsx,scss}' -e 'src/assets/**/*.*' -- yarn run build:quick", | ||
"watch:svg": "onchange -v 'svgs/**/*.svg' -- yarn run build:svg", | ||
"watch:custom-svgs": "onchange -v 'src/custom-svgs/*.svg' -- yarn run build:quick", | ||
"clean": "rm -rf ./lib", | ||
"compile:tsc": "tsc -p tsconfig.json", | ||
"compile:svg": "./node_modules/.bin/svgr --template ./svgr-template.js --ext tsx -d src/assets svgs --svgo-config ./svgo-config.json", | ||
"copy:styles": "copyfiles -f src/styles/*.scss lib/styles", | ||
"copy:custom-svgs": "copyfiles -f src/custom-svgs/*.svg lib/custom-svgs" | ||
}, | ||
"gitHead": "01c368cc8ec7aa1dc7f0d532233cad5bec045ec7" | ||
"devDependencies": { | ||
"@svgr/cli": "^5.4.0", | ||
"@types/react": "^16.9.19", | ||
"@types/react-dom": "^16.9.5" | ||
}, | ||
"dependencies": { | ||
"@kano/kbc-base-styles": "^1.0.0", | ||
"@kano/kbc-tokens": "^1.0.0" | ||
}, | ||
"gitHead": "65c4001fe6ab293e9b4a6cf0be67bb55d0548e26" | ||
} |
# `kbc-icons` | ||
An react Icon library, for Kano boilerplate apps. | ||
## Usage | ||
``` | ||
import { KbcIcon } from '@kano/kbc-icons'; | ||
const Component = (props) => { | ||
return <KbcIcon name="name-of-icon" /> | ||
} | ||
``` |
License Policy Violation
LicenseThis package is not allowed per your license policy. Review the package's license to ensure compliance.
Found 1 instance in 1 package
Major refactor
Supply chain riskPackage has recently undergone a major refactor. It may be unstable or indicate significant internal changes. Use caution when updating to versions that include significant changes.
Found 1 instance in 1 package
Long strings
Supply chain riskContains long string literals, which may be a sign of obfuscated or packed code.
Found 1 instance in 1 package
License Policy Violation
LicenseThis package is not allowed per your license policy. Review the package's license to ensure compliance.
Found 1 instance in 1 package
No v1
QualityPackage is not semver >=1. This means it is not stable and does not support ^ ranges.
Found 1 instance in 1 package
290274
378
2269
1
13
2
3
13
1
+ Added@kano/kbc-base-styles@^1.0.0
+ Added@kano/kbc-tokens@^1.0.0
+ Added@kano/kbc-base-styles@1.0.12(transitive)
+ Added@kano/kbc-tokens@1.0.5(transitive)
+ Addedcamelcase@5.3.1(transitive)